Alpha 3000 Autopilot Parts Needed

My electric motor on my ancient Alpha 3000 needs brushes. I contacted Chris at Alpha and he said that Pittman stopped making the motor and parts for it 18 years ago and I contacted Pittman and they couldn't even find a diagram for the brushes. I think that it's all it needs is brushes. Does anyone have any brushes for the old 3000 electric motor or want to sell their electric motor if it's working? I'm a solo sailor and am sitting in St. Martin looking for brushes. I can't really sail without my auto pilot. I'm trying to make a new set of brushes from the parts I have, but I don't think that they will be very dependable. I'm also missing a tiny part that goes on the spring. Open to suggestion. My motor is from 1987. The new motors don't fit in the old ram unit.
